Compresses an envelope of space around the caster and an adjacent enemy, then allows it to decompress abruptly, propelling both of them forward until the former collides with something, inflicting damage proportional to the distance travelled. The recoil will leave the caster unable to move for a brief while, and recasting the spell is impossible until you regain your mobility.

Originally designed for use in construction, it will automatically target the nearest mass with the longest clear path towards a wall or other solid object (such as another monster).

Maxwell's Portable Piledriver is a level 4 Translocations spell that grabs an enemy in melee range, and propels both it and the caster in that direction until hitting another monster or a wall (or reaching max range). It does damage via collision only, but that damage is increased based on how far you've travelled.

The spell's -Move cooldown is proportional to the distance travelled, and it lasts for <path length> turns.
